Custom. Don't know details, but originally the owner had TOUGHT about selling something similar. Not anymore...

As far as I know, those are breathless lenses, with painted white eyebrows. He mounted the lights/bracketry himself.

I'm doing a similar setup starting with the Breathless Performance kit. I've bought C6 headlights off ebay and cut them all apart. So now I've got ballasts, bulbs, and high/low beam projectors/housings.

Just have to fiberglass the bottom mount, then paint them black.

Going to be pretty bad ***, here's a photoshopped pic somebody did for me on my car. Although my lights are much smaller than these....


Basically if you want something like this, you need a minimum of $1500. MINIMUM. Breathless Lights are $1000. If you can fiberglass, a 5 gallon bucket of resin is about $100 bucks... Plus fiberglass cloth/matte, rollers, brushes, etc. Then you need the actual lights/HID projectors, whatever you end up choosing. And of course, a little know how and time, goes a long way.
